New Year’s Address by the Shinbashira (2013)

The Shinbashira delivered his New Year’s address at the New Year’s meeting of Tenrikyo Church Headquarters conducted in the Assembly Hall following the evening service on January 4. The meeting was attended by 683 participants, including resident staff members of Church Headquarters, head ministers of directly supervised churches, superintendents of dioceses, members of the Assembly, committee members of Tenrikyo associations, and heads of Tenrikyo facilities.

The Shinbashira opened his New Year’s address by offering his New Year’s greetings and expressing his appreciation to everyone for their efforts in the previous year. He then noted that at last year’s Autumn Grand Service, he announced Instruction Three in anticipation of the 130th Anniversary of Oyasama to be conducted in 2016 (the 179th year of the Teaching). He stressed that the Instruction was centered on salvation activities leading up to the Anniversary.

Given that this year marks the first year of the “three years, one thousand days” pre-anniversary period, the Shinbashira spoke of the significance of making efforts with decisiveness and explained that meant everyone had to exert more efforts than usual in a concentrated manner.

Further, he touched on how Church Headquarters officials are in the middle of making visits to directly supervised churches to ensure a thorough understanding of Instruction Three and asked everyone to make efforts to align themselves closer to Oyasama’s intention. He said: “I am sure that all of you have your own roles as Yoboku and your own positions and roles in the Tenrikyo community. I’d like you all to make every effort to fulfill those roles.” He also stated his expectations for everyone to continue to strive for spiritual growth.

Lastly, the Shinbashira announced that the 130th Anniversary logo and song have been made and expressed his expectations for them to be utilized as materials to help everyone unite their minds and work toward the anniversary. He concluded his address by saying: “I imagine that many things will transpire this year. I ask you to bring your hearts together and do your best in fulfilling your duties.”
